Let's put the word out and see if anyone has suggestions for reading material re: Women's experiences in CW other than the "elite" or "nurse" I find that most of the women's experiences are in journal's, letters, or diaries. Of course, that is exactly what Mary Chestnut kept; a journal. Interest in publishing because of who she was and who she associated with. The inside activities of the "top brass" from a woman's view. And, we must remember women's role in society during those times. I browse the college web sites for documents that pertain to women...I find small publishings of diaries or letters... they are so telling. The pain of loss, the suffering....the fear..the anger....all there in those letters and diaries. Most of the diaries ceased after the war ended.
